Handover — Priya to the sec review queue. The Tidewell calendar sync keeps double-booking when two clients edit the same event offline; my fix serializes merges through the conflict ledger. Nothing scary, but the ledger signing key lives in the team vault, so you'll want to poke at that path. Vault access needs the passphrase pasted below.

vault phrase of kaduf-baweg = norael-julox-raleth-wenok-eliir-ulamir-ulair-norwyn-rusion

## Further Reading

The integration suite for Paylume's settlement service has a history of flakiness, mostly around timing-sensitive retries against the mock acquirer. Before signing off a release, review the quarantine list and confirm no quarantined test covers a changed code path. The Corven team documented known flaky patterns, their root causes, and the criteria for re-enabling a test. Full notes, including the triage flowchart and historical incident links, live on the internal wiki page below.

operations page: https://confluence.lumicsys.internal/projects/display/projects/display

Subject: Firmware channel cut-over — summary for eng sync

Hey all — the cut-over of the Larkbolt device-firmware update channel went through Saturday night, a bit ahead of schedule. All fleets are now pulling from the new delta-update channel; the legacy full-image endpoint is in read-only mode and gets decommissioned in two weeks. Rollout error rate stayed under half a percent, mostly devices with clock skew. For anyone debugging fleet behavior this week, the channel's current configuration values are below.

deployment values, yagef-yawip:
ELIOX_PIN=5303
ELIOX_METRICS_HOST=metrics.eliox.paliqworks.corp
ELIOX_LOG_LEVEL=error
ELIOX_TENANT=praiel